Key Technology Of WLAN Identity Authentication Based On Windows Mobile Platform

With the rapid development of computer technology, people are being connected by all kinds of wire or wireless networks. At present, WLAN (Wireless Local Area Network) and cellular mobile network have being the most widely used in all kinds of wireless network. Making use of these two kinds of network's advantage, operators can layout AP in some "hot spot", such as coffee shops and airports, etc, and provide high access rate at least 54Mbps for users.Because of its wireless characteristic, the security of wireless network is much more important. It is necessary for WLAN Integration with the Cellular Mobile Network to adopt a strong authentication mechanism. Several authentication methods are supported depending on the type of different wireless network architectures. This thesis focuses on WLAN Integration with Cellular Mobile Network, The EAP-SIM access authentication mechanism is adopted. EAP-SIM authentication mechanism specifies an Extensible Authentication Protocol (EAP) mechanism for authentication and session key distribution using the Global System for Mobile Communications (GSM) Subscriber Identity Module (SIM). The EAP-SIM authentication mechanism specifies enhancements to GSM authentication and key agreement whereby multiple authentication triplets can be combined to create authentication responses and sessions keys of greater strength than the individual GSM triplets. The mechanism also includes network authentication, user anonymity support, result indications, and a fast re-authentication procedure.Depending on WLAN Integration with Cellular Mobile Network architecture, we design the EAP-SIM authentication mechanism in WLAN Integration with Cellular Mobile Network. At the same time, we analyze each authentication procedure (TTLS tunnel is established, Identity, EAP-SIM/Start, EAP-SIM/Challenge, and EAP-Success), then we propose and implement a solution to support EAP-SIM authentication mechanism on Windows mobile platform. In the process of implementation, the flaw of EAP-SIM authentication mechanism is analyzed, one solution is provided to improve the flaw of EAP-SIM authentication mechanism. Security test guarantee security of IMSI and GSM triplets wouldn't be repeated.
